### Release checklist — Markdown pipeline (Lintbury renderer)

Before tagging, verify the rendering pipeline against the plugin conformance suite. External plugin authors: confirm your extensions still register under the v3 hook names, as the legacy aliases are removed this release. Run the golden-file tests for tables, footnotes, and nested fences; any diff, however small, blocks the tag. Sanitizer rules now run after plugin transforms, not before — adjust accordingly. This checklist item was validated against the build recorded below.

trace token, fawep-yafof: htk4_8486

## DiffScope 2.8 — Changed Defaults

Large-file handling changed: files over the size cap now render in chunked mode by default instead of truncating. Syntax highlighting is off above the highlight limit to avoid browser hangs. Customers complaining about "blank diffs" are likely hitting the old truncation path; advise an upgrade. The new defaults shipped in 2.8 are as follows.

config for yahof-tajop:
zorath:
  pin: 7493
  metrics_host: metrics.zorath.tolvaqsys.internal
  tenant: praiel
  seal: seal_fd9cd4f1

## TKT-4471: Signature check failing on thumbnail queue artifacts

The Mothlight thumbnail generation queue rejects the 5.2 worker image — signature verification fails at pull time on every Dunmere node. Cause: the release was signed with the retired January key after rotation. Blocking tonight's deploy. Fix: re-sign the image and the queue config bundle, then re-push. For the re-sign, use the current deploy key, which follows.

release key, kawip-hafop: bky3_mxv

Support folks: this adds a circuit breaker around calls to the Pellworth inventory API. When it trips, customers see cached stock counts instead of errors, so don't escalate unless the breaker stays open past ten minutes. Half-open probes recover automatically. The dashboard shows breaker state per region. The thresholds we ship with are listed below.

constants for hawif-hawip:
RATE_LIMITS = {
    "gileth": 347,
    "rusdor": 693,
}